    The experience that made me hate programming, but that's all on me

    Title before edit: I hate programming, why did i choose this field

    TL;DR: Stupid mistake, made by hours waste.

    Basically, I was extracting date from the SQL db, and it was not displaying. I tried everything, heck I even went to chatgpt, and copilot. Two and half hours of trying every single thing under the sun, you know what was the issue?

    SELECT task, status, id FROM mainWorkSpace WHERE user_id = @user_id

    I FUCKING FORGOT TO ADD 'date' TO THE DAMN QUERY. TWO AND HALF HOURS. I was like, "Ain't no way." as I scrolled up to the query and there it was, a slap in the face, and you know what was the fix?

    SELECT task, status, date, id FROM mainWorkSpace WHERE user_id = @user_id

    Moral of the story, don't become a programmer, become a professional cat herder instead.
